NIT Durgapur

NIT Durgapur was Founded in the year 1960. National Institute of Technology Durgapur was earlier known as the Regional Engineering College, Durgapur. It is a public technical university located in West Bengal in Durgapur city. It is one of India’s oldest technical universities. It has a huge campus of area around 187 acres (0.75 km²). The NIT Durgapur has been ranked 7th among the NITs by the NIRF, 34th for engineering, and 72nd in overall in India in the year 2022.

It was established under an Act of Parliament among other eight colleges like a cooperative venture between the Government of India and the Government of West Bengal. It was done to promote engineering education in the country along with enabling national integration. NIT Durgapur became a fully funded institution under the Ministry of Human Resource Development of the Government of India, managed by an autonomous Board of Governors. It is also one of East India’s institutions chosen as a Lead Institute under the World Bank-funded Technical Education Quality Improvement Programme (TEQIP) of the Indian government. NIT Durgapur is also the Lead Institute under the World Bank-funded Technical Education Quality Improvement Programme (TEQIP) of the Indian government. The Indian Union Government designated it as an "Institute of National Importance" in 2007.

Shri Pranab Mukherjee, President of India, spoke to the institute on November 22, 2013, at the occasion of the 9th convocation. He commended the institute for its work in research and innovation.

NIT Durgapur Fees & Courses 

The NIT Durgapur currently has 4000 students enrolled, 14 departments, 5 centres of excellence, 224 faculty members, and. Four BTech programmes, 19 MTech programmes, three MSc programmes, one MCA programme, one MBA programme, and one MSW programe along with one PhD programme are available at NIT Durgapur Courses. The two of the highly rated main programmes of the institute, with an emphasis on engineering, are BTech and MTech. While MTech admissions require GATE scores, BTech admissions are based on JEE Main rank. For the BTech programme, candidates seeking admission must achieve a JEE Main exam rank between 4400 and 40000. The ideal GATE score for the MTech programme is between 400 and 800.

NIT Durgapur Scholarship

Deserving and meritorious students are given financial aid and scholarships by NIT Durgapur. The institute currently has 31 scholarships available. Each student is only given one scholarship per academic year, which can either take the form of tuition reimbursement or a monthly stipend. The following list includes some of the most well-known NIT Durgapur scholarship programmes.

  • Fully funded student scholarships
  • Half-Freeship Scholarship for Students
  • DASA Fellowship
  • Student Assistance-Fund Sitaram Jindal Memorial Scholarship Indian Oil Corporation Limited Scholarship
  • Scholarship from the Indian Council for Cultural Relations

NIT Durgapur Library

A contemporary central library at NIT Durgapur houses more than 1.7 lakh print volumes, including technical books, reports, standards, CDs, and back issues of journals. The library also offers reading rooms with air conditioning and Wi-Fi. This location is across from the High Voltage Laboratory. The library is an institutional member of the National Programme on Technology Enhanced Learning (NPTEL), Current Science Association, Bangalore, American Centre Library, Kolkata, and DELNET (Developing Library Network).

 

It is also a member of the INDEST-AICTE consortium, which offers desktop access to high-quality e-resources (online journals) like IEL Online (IEEE/IEE Electronic Library), Springer Verlag’s Link, Proquest, ACM journals, ASCE, ASME, Nature Magazine, Indian Standards (Intranet version), and ASTM journals & Standards, among others. Its library includes thousands of electronic books on computer science (published by Springer).

Admission Procedure:

CoursesAdmission Procedure
M.Tech.Admission in the M.Tech. is done on the basis of merit obtained in the GATE followed by the counselling done by CCMT.
MCAThe admission in the MCA is done on the basis of merit obtained in the NIMCET.
MSW

The admission in the MSW is done on the basis of merit obtained in the entrance test.

Entrance Test comprises of Written Test of 50 Marks(Social Science, Aptitude, Logical Reasoning, Current Affair) and a group discussion of 30 marks and personal Interview of 20 marks.

M.Sc.The admission in M.Sc. is done on the basis of merit obtained in the JAM followed by counselling done by CCMN.
MBAThe admission in the MBA is done on the basis of merit obtained in the CAT.
PhDThe admission in the PhD is done on the basis of merit obtained in the qualifying exam.

Aloke Paul

Indian materials expert and professor Aloke Paul works at the Indian Institute of Science’s Department of Materials Engineering. Paul is an Alexander von Humboldt Fellow known for his research on solid state diffusion. He received the Shanti Swarup Bhatnagar Prize for Science and Technology, the highest Indian science award, for his contributions to engineering sciences in 2017 from the Council of Scientific and Industrial Research, the leading organization of the Indian government for scientific research.
